## Handover: Stale-cache postmortem (Pindrift)

Taking over from me tonight: the postmortem draft for the stale-cache bug in the Pindrift catalog service is in the shared folder. Root cause was a TTL mismatch between the edge and origin layers; mitigation is deployed. If the cache admin console locks you out during verification, the recovery passphrase is noted directly below.

strongbox words: ulawyn-novdor-lamael

Minutes — Management Meeting, Quorvane Systems

Attendees: department heads; chaired by M. Ellastrand.

The group reviewed the proposal to shift Lumacore subscriptions from monthly to annual billing. Finance confirmed cash flow benefits outweigh expected churn of 3–4%. Marketing will prepare customer communications for the Q3 transition, and Support will staff up for the changeover window. All heads approved the plan in principle. The broader strategic rationale is summarised in the note below.

board note of kadug-tawig: Only 5 of the 100 pilot accounts renewed Oliath, so a churn review is set for April 15.

For the board: Project Lanthorn, our internal logistics replatforming effort, is now tracking nine weeks behind the original schedule. The delay stems from integration issues with the legacy Corvessa warehouse system and the loss of two senior engineers mid-quarter. Replacement hires start next month, and we have re-baselined delivery to the end of Q3. Budget impact is contained within the existing contingency. The wider implications for next year's rollout are summarised in the confidential note below.

management briefing: Only 33 of the 504 pilot accounts renewed Holox, so a churn review is set for August 1. Fenysix Logistics is in early talks to buy Zoroxix Group for about $459.9 million.

# Socketry Environments

Welcome aboard! This page covers the three environments for Socketry, our websocket gateway. You'll mostly live in `dev` while chasing the reconnect bug — clients drop after idle timeouts and hammer the gateway with retries. `staging` reproduces it reliably under the soak test; `prod` only shows it during evening peaks. Don't tweak prod by hand, ever. To reproduce locally, start the gateway with the configuration values below.

settings of fafop-tadug:
RALIR_PIN=7786
RALIR_TENANT=oliion
RALIR_METRICS_HOST=metrics.ralir.halixsys.internal
RALIR_SEAL=seal_1b9f28d0
RALIR_STANDBY_TEAM=quenys